La Ferté Macé, approx 1km with a leisure lake
(Base de Loisirs) includes two beaches, a picnic area, fishing
walking, sailing, golf, swimming and pedalos.
We are close the Foret d’Andaines approx 3km, with beautiful
walks and wildlife. Visit Bagnoles de l’ Orne approx 6km,
famous for its health spa also has a fun lake, chateau, cafes,
restaurants and a Casino..
The medieval town of Domfront 25km and an 11th century fortification
offers magnificent views over the countryside, traditional regional
food, and leisure activites- trout fishing circuits, tennis,
climbing to name a few. Lonlay l’Abbaye 30km with various
vestiges of its 11th century Benedictine past, and its biscuit
factory(tours and tasting). Tour the cider museum at Barenton
35km the area is famous for it
Argentan 40km centres on a ruined castle- the site where Henry
11 of England received the news that on New Years Day 1171 his
knights had taken him to his word and murdered Thomas a Becket,
the town itself was comprehensively ruined during General Pattons
bid to close the Falaise pocket. Le Pin au Haras 15km east of
Argentan, is the home of the National Stud(escourted tours.
William the conqueror was born in Falaise 60km and General Pattons
struggle to close the Falaise gap devastated the town.
The Chateau d’O 60km is a beautiful and flamboyant gothic
chateau with gardens and a moat or follow the Route des ~Chateaux,
a circuit 10km SE of Argentan., encompassing three excellent
chateaux, of different era in the forest. See the Grand and
Petit cascades at Mortain 90km. Visit the Ville Enchante at
Belfontaine 95km, and the medieval chateau at the old town of
Fougeres 90km. Don’t forget a visit to Mont St Michel
120km.
The cathedral at Bayeux is very grand inside and out and has
many fine paintings and statues, combine it with a visit to
the Tapestry which should not be missed. Don’t miss the
D Day landing beaches which took place the east coast of Normandy,
the seaside towns of Deauville, Honfleur and Trouville are so
pretty and well worth a visit with many good seafood restaurants
too.
